Current situation
Ice in the Earth's poles plays a pivotal role at several levels:
Observation satellites have shown that ocean ice has decreased 10 to 15% since 1950. In certain regions, underwater measurements have shown a 40% decrease in the thickness of ice fields. However, ice in Greenland and the Antarctic seems to have gotten thicker.
